uint8_t ethd_send_sg(struct _ethd* ethd, uint8_t queue, const struct _eth_sg_list* sgl, ethd_callback_t callback)
|
|
{
|
|
void* eth = ethd->addr;
|
|
struct _ethd_queue* q = ðd->queues[queue];
|
|
struct _eth_desc* desc;
|
|
uint16_t idx, tx_head;
|
|
int i;
|
|
|
|
if (callback && !q->tx_callbacks) {
|
|
eth_error("Cannot set send callback, no tx_callbacks buffer configured for queue %u", queue);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Check parameter */
|
|
if (!sgl->size) {
|
|
eth_error("ethd_send_sg: ethernet frame is empty.");
|
|
return ETH_PARAM;
|
|
}
|
|
if (sgl->size >= q->tx_size) {
|
|
eth_error("ethd_send_sg: ethernet frame has too many buffers.");
|
|
return ETH_PARAM;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Check available space */
|
|
if (RING_SPACE(q->tx_head, q->tx_tail, q->tx_size) < sgl->size) {
|
|
eth_error("ethd_send_sg: not enough free buffers in TX queue.");
|
|
return ETH_TX_BUSY;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Tag end of TX queue */
|
|
tx_head = fixed_mod(q->tx_head + sgl->size, q->tx_size);
|
|
idx = tx_head;
|
|
if (q->tx_callbacks)
|
|
q->tx_callbacks[idx] = NULL;
|
|
desc = &q->tx_desc[idx];
|
|
desc->status |= ETH_TX_STATUS_USED;
|
|
|
|
/* Update buffer descriptors in reverse order to avoid a race
|
|
* condition with hardware.
|
|
*/
|
|
for (i = sgl->size - 1; i >= 0; i--) {
|
|
const struct _eth_sg *sg = &sgl->entries[i];
|
|
uint32_t status;
|
|
|
|
if (sg->size > ETH_TX_UNITSIZE) {
|
|
eth_error("ethd_send_sg: buffer size is too big.");
|
|
return ETH_PARAM;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
RING_DEC(idx, q->tx_size);
|
|
|
|
/* Reset TX callback */
|
|
if (q->tx_callbacks)
|
|
q->tx_callbacks[idx] = NULL;
|
|
|
|
desc = &q->tx_desc[idx];
|
|
|
|
/* Copy data into transmittion buffer */
|
|
if (sg->buffer && sg->size) {
|
|
memcpy((void*)desc->addr, sg->buffer, sg->size);
|
|
// cache_clean_region((void*)desc->addr, sg->size);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Compute buffer descriptor status word */
|
|
status = sg->size & ETH_RX_STATUS_LENGTH_MASK;
|
|
if (i == (sgl->size - 1)) {
|
|
status |= ETH_TX_STATUS_LASTBUF;
|
|
if (q->tx_callbacks)
|
|
q->tx_callbacks[idx] = callback;
|
|
}
|
|
if (idx == (q->tx_size - 1)) {
|
|
status |= ETH_TX_STATUS_WRAP;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Update buffer descriptor status word: clear USED bit */
|
|
desc->status = status;
|
|
dsb();
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Update TX ring buffer pointers */
|
|
q->tx_head = tx_head;
|
|
|
|
/* Now start to transmit if it is not already done */
|
|
ethd->op->start_transmission(eth);
|
|
|
|
return ETH_OK;
|
|
}

uint8_t ethd_poll(struct _ethd* ethd, uint8_t queue, uint8_t* buffer, uint32_t buffer_size, uint32_t* recv_size)
|
|
{
|
|
struct _ethd_queue* q = ðd->queues[queue];
|
|
struct _eth_desc *desc;
|
|
uint32_t idx;
|
|
uint32_t cur_frame_size = 0;
|
|
uint8_t *cur_frame = 0;
|
|
|
|
if (!buffer)
|
|
return ETH_PARAM;
|
|
|
|
/* Set the default return value */
|
|
*recv_size = 0;
|
|
|
|
/* Process RX descriptors */
|
|
idx = q->rx_head;
|
|
desc = &q->rx_desc[idx];
|
|
while (desc->addr & ETH_RX_ADDR_OWN) {
|
|
/* A start of frame has been received, discard previous fragments */
|
|
if (desc->status & ETH_RX_STATUS_SOF) {
|
|
/* Skip previous fragment */
|
|
while (idx != q->rx_head) {
|
|
desc = &q->rx_desc[q->rx_head];
|
|
desc->addr &= ~ETH_RX_ADDR_OWN;
|
|
RING_INC(q->rx_head, q->rx_size);
|
|
}
|
|
cur_frame = buffer;
|
|
cur_frame_size = 0;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Increment the index */
|
|
RING_INC(idx, q->rx_size);
|
|
|
|
/* Copy data in the frame buffer */
|
|
if (cur_frame) {
|
|
if (idx == q->rx_head) {
|
|
eth_info("no EOF (buffers probably too small)");
|
|
|
|
do {
|
|
desc = &q->rx_desc[q->rx_head];
|
|
desc->addr &= ~ETH_RX_ADDR_OWN;
|
|
RING_INC(q->rx_head, q->rx_size);
|
|
} while (idx != q->rx_head);
|
|
return ETH_RX_NULL;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Copy the buffer into the application frame */
|
|
uint32_t length = ETH_RX_UNITSIZE;
|
|
if ((cur_frame_size + length) > buffer_size) {
|
|
length = buffer_size - cur_frame_size;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
void* addr = (void*)(desc->addr & ETH_RX_ADDR_MASK);
|
|
// cache_invalidate_region(addr, length);
|
|
memcpy(cur_frame, addr, length);
|
|
cur_frame += length;
|
|
cur_frame_size += length;
|
|
|
|
/* An end of frame has been received, return the data */
|
|
if (desc->status & ETH_RX_STATUS_EOF) {
|
|
/* Frame size from the ETH */
|
|
*recv_size = desc->status & ETH_RX_STATUS_LENGTH_MASK;
|
|
|
|
/* Application frame buffer is too small all
|
|
* data have not been copied */
|
|
if (cur_frame_size < *recv_size) {
|
|
return ETH_SIZE_TOO_SMALL;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* All data have been copied in the application
|
|
* frame buffer => release descriptors */
|
|
while (q->rx_head != idx) {
|
|
desc = &q->rx_desc[q->rx_head];
|
|
desc->addr &= ~ETH_RX_ADDR_OWN;
|
|
RING_INC(q->rx_head, q->rx_size);
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
return ETH_OK;
|
|
}
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* SOF has not been detected, skip the fragment */
|
|
else {
|
|
desc->addr &= ~ETH_RX_ADDR_OWN;
|
|
q->rx_head = idx;
|
|
}
|
|
|
|
/* Process the next buffer */
|
|
desc = &q->rx_desc[idx];
|
|
}
|
|
return ETH_RX_NULL;
|
|
}
